1. Ancient Origins

Glass dates back over 4,500 years, with evidence pointing to its creation in ancient Mesopotamia and Egypt. Artisans initially crafted glass objects from molten sand, influenced by both natural occurrences and human innovation. 2. The Art of Glassblowing

Glassblowing, an intricate technique developed around the 1st century BC in the Syrian city of Sidon, revolutionized how glass objects were made. This artistry involves inflating molten glass into a bubble using a blowpipe, allowing artisans to create delicate and elaborate designs. 3. Glass in Nature

Natural glass, such as obsidian, formed through volcanic activity, reveals another facet of this seemingly simple material. Created when lava cools rapidly, obsidian is not only formed under extraordinary conditions but also used by ancient civilizations for tool-making due to its sharp edges. 4. The Infinite Recyclability of Glass

One of the most admirable features of glass is its infinite recyclability. Unlike many materials that degrade after repeated use, glass can be recycled endlessly without loss of quality. 5. The Science of Color

Color in glass isnโ€™t merely superficial; it is a result of the chemistry involved during its manufacture. Adding metal oxides can create stunning hues: cobalt for blue, manganese for purple, and chromium for green. 7. Glass and Modern Technology

With the advent of technology, glass has transcended its traditional roles, becoming an essential component in devices such as smartphones and televisions. The development of specialized glass, like Gorilla Glass, has revolutionized durability and functionality in modern gadgets. 9. Medical Applications

In the realm of science and medicine, glass is indispensable. From laboratory equipment such as test tubes and Petri dishes to the storage of pharmaceuticals, its inert nature ensures the integrity of materials. Furthermore, advancements in glass technology have led to innovations like fiber optics, revolutionizing communication.
